What recreational facilities are located nearby?

Kambah offers several options, including the Murrumbidgee Country Club, three district playing fields, a tennis club, the Kambah Pony Club, and Vikings BMX Park, all within a few kilometres of the house

Which shopping centres are close to Learmonth Drive?

The Kambah Village Shopping Centre, with a supermarket, service station, hotel and various shops, is in the north of the suburb, while the Kambah Centre, a medium‑sized community hub, lies to the south

What natural features can I enjoy near the property?

The suburb borders the Murrumbidgee River and is surrounded by hills such as Mount Taylor and Urambi Hill; nearby attractions include Village Creek, Lake Tuggeranong and the Red Rocks Gorge swimming hole

What is the geological makeup of the area around Kambah?

Kambah sits on Silurian volcanic rocks, primarily grey rhyodacitic and dacitic crystal tuff from the Laidlaw Volcanics, with pockets of older Deakin Volcanics rhyolite and rhyodacite in the eastern part of the suburb
